#2cd50d hex color

In a RGB color space, hex #2cd50d is composed of 17.3% red, 83.5% green and 5.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 79.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 93.9% yellow and 16.5% black. It has a hue angle of 110.7 degrees, a saturation of 88.5% and a lightness of 44.3%. #2cd50d color hex could be obtained by blending #58ff1a with #00ab00. Closest websafe color is: #33cc00.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020a01 is the darkest color, while #f7fef6 is the lightest one.

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6e756d is the less saturated color, while #26de04 is the most saturated one.
